Canthlian

:
I'm trying to figure out how to open the computer. Has anyone found the disk, or is it in the safe?

For what it's worth, both keys are on the shelves. One in the clock puzzle, one in the mastermind puzzle. For the mastermind puzzle, just remember that having if you have the slash symbol in the top box, you have the right piece in the wrong location. If you have the slash symbol in the bottom box, you have pieces in the correct location. Just work one symbol at a time until you have all four.
